Disciples Women's Fellowship

The Disciples Women's Fellowship (DWF) is a ladies organization which has been actively serving in the Bloomfield Christian Chruch congregation, community, and broader chruch's mission since 1944.

History of DWF
In the early 1940's, the Bloomfield Chrisitian Chruch had two different ladies organizations; The Missionary Society and the Aid Society. In 1944 These two groups combined into what is currently the Disciples Women's Fellowship.
What is DWF

DWF provides funeral dinners, volunteers for meals-on-wheels, and thithes to local nonprofit organzations that serve the community needs.
DWF gives a monthly donation to the Lord's Cupboard, Minsteraial Association, and basic Mission Fund of the regional church.
DWF raises money for these causes through various fundrasing activitites.
Who is DWF
All women of the church are considered members of DWF and are welcomed into the organization.
The excutive commitee meets to plan fundrasing activities that help support DWF's mission. The planning meetings were scheduled the last Tuesday of every month. Memebers also communicate through emails when meeting in person is not possible.
